Al-'Ulmaniyya adalah sebuah desa Arab Palestina di Subdistrik Safad. Desa tersebut dikosongkan dalam Perang Saudara Mandat Palestina 1947–1948 pada 20 April 1948, oleh Batalion Satu Palmach dari Operasi Yiftach. Desa tersebut berjarak 14.5 km dari timur laut Safad.
